House raising services involve elevating a property above potential flood levels or other environmental hazards. This process typically includes lifting the entire structure using specialized equipment, then placing it on new, taller foundation supports. The goal is to protect the home from flood damage, water intrusion, or other risks associated with low-lying locations. House raising can be a complex operation that requires careful planning and execution to ensure the stability and integrity of the building throughout the process.

The overview below groups typical House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elkmont, AL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$10,000 and $50,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, raising a small home might be closer to $10,000, while larger or more intricate jobs can approach $50,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Cost - The overall cost can vary based on foundation type, home size, and local labor rates. Additional expenses may include permits, utilities, and foundation repairs, which can influence the total price.
Average Price Breakdown - On average, homeowners in Elkmont, AL, might spend around $20,000 to $30,000 for a standard house raising. Larger homes or those requiring extensive foundation work can push costs higher.
Cost Variability - Costs for house raising services can fluctuate significantly depending on the home's condition and location. It is common for prices to vary by several thousand dollars based on project specifics and contractor est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
